Murrays Crossroads
Hamlet
Murrays Crossroads was an unincorporated community in Schley County, Georgia, United States. It was located at the intersection of U.S. Route 19 with State Route 240, to the north of the city of Ellaville, the county seat of Schley County. Murrays Crossroads is situated 3½ miles northeast of Owens Lake Dam.
Ellaville
Village
Photo: Mjrmtg,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Ellaville is a city in Schley County, Georgia, United States. As of the 2020 census, Ellaville had a population of 1,595. The city is the county seat of Schley County. Ellaville is part of the Americus micropolitan statistical area. Ellaville is situated 5 miles southeast of Owens Lake Dam.
